FORT SAM HOUSTON, Texas, Jan. 18 -- The U.S. Army issued the following news release:
Sgt. Maj. of the Army, Raymond F. Chandler III visited U.S. Army South Headquarters, conducted a town hall meeting with more than 300 enlisted Soldiers at Blesse Auditorium, and spoke about possible upcoming policy changes here Jan. 6.
